Since taking charge as majority shareholder in February 2021, Kyril Louis-Dreyfus has presided over Sunderland’s climb from League One to the Premier League and into European competition for only the second time in their history. The revival features two promotions, including a Championship play-off final win at Wembley that ended a nine-year Premier League absence.

According to Sunderland Echo, his reported net worth is £2.8bn, placing Sunderland 15th among Premier League owners.

Newcastle United’s owners, Saudi Arabia’s Public Investment Fund and RB Brothers, lead on £723.3bn. Manchester City’s City Football Group is listed on £24.5bn, followed by Manchester United on £20.5bn, Chelsea on £19bn and Arsenal on £16.1bn.

Nottingham Forest rank 14th on £3.3bn, just above Sunderland. AFC Bournemouth sit 16th on £2.7bn, with Brighton & Hove Albion 17th on £1.3bn.

Coventry City, Brentford and Hull City complete the list on £317m, £280m and £225m respectively. The 28-year-old has been a visible presence home and away, and next season Sunderland are due to share a Europa League stage with AC Milan, Olympique Marseille and Juventus.
